WHAT YOUR MAINTENANCE SERVICE PROVIDER (MSP) WILL NOT TELL YOU

For instance, used IT equipment can often hold residual value that organizations can leverage to offset expenses. To effectively extend the life cycle of the remaining 90% of your IT fleet from 3 to 5 years, you utilize only 10% of your fleet as spare parts. Opting for direct disposal through IT Asset Disposition (ITAD) programs can further enhance efficiency by saving on transport, warehousing, and logistics expenses. Moreover, the costs associated with ITAD programs can frequently be recovered through the residual value of the retired equipment.


DEVELOP YOUR IT ASET DISPOSAL (ITAD) POLICY

By implementing robust ITAD policies, organizations can realize numerous advantages. Firstly, it ensures that sensitive data is appropriately sanitized before equipment disposal, mitigating potential security risks. Secondly, organizations can seek to recover value from used IT equipment, helping offset expenses and promoting financial efficiency.


Additionally, by disposing of IT assets directly from their location, organizations can eliminate logistical costs associated with central warehousing. Utilizing third-party inventory data also facilitates efficient inventory management, preventing clutter and streamlining the collection process. These measures collectively contribute to a significant reduction in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) while fostering sustainable governance practices.


ENSURING DATA SECURITY

Onsite data destruction, particularly for servers, is essential to comply with data protection regulations like PoPIA, GDPR, and PCIDSS. Cutting corners in this area can lead to serious consequences, as evidenced by the "Morgan Stanley" incident.
